    General Hospital spoilers indicate that Brad Cooper (Parry Shen) continues to push Dawn of Day, Hamilton Finn (Michael Easton) gets some brotherly advice, and Franco Baldwin (Roger Howarth) makes an appeal to Nina Reeves (Michelle Stafford).     Finn and Harrison Chase (Josh Swickard) bond a little today, as Chase talks Finn into sharing a little truth. Chase points out that if they’re going to make a go at a brotherly relationship, they should probably share whatever’s going on with them. Finn admits hat he’s been having bad timing with a proposal to Anna Devane (Fionla Hughes). As only a brother (or a close friend) can do, Chase cuts through all the bull and excuses, and tells him that he needs to just ask her already, regardless of this thing from her past that’s hanging over her. 

    General Hospital Spoilers: Parental Appeal

    Franco, after the latest incident involving Aiden Spencer (Jason David), has decided to take matters into his own hands and go to the source of some problems: Charlotte Cassadine (Scarlett Fernandez). He tells Nina what’s been going on, including the latest names Aiden’s been called. Nina, of course, is defensive at first, but softens when he asks if Aiden should be forced to ride it out the rest of the year.

    He appeals to the ego a bit by talking about what a trendsetter Charlotte is in school. He thinks that if Charlotte makes friends with Aiden, the other kids will ease up. Nina agrees to set up a playdate for them. We’re thinking he doesn’t understand kids at all. While this is a possibility, the very likely scenario is that Charlotte will end up becoming an outcast as well, but who knows? This is soap world, so everything could work out. Then again, it could get worse. We’ll have to see what happens. 

    GH Spoilers: Dawn of Trouble

    Brad is all excited to share the wonder that is Shiloh (Coby Ryan McLaughlin) with Lucas Jones (Ryan Carnes) and their son. Lucas isn’t exactly excited, as the whole new age thing isn’t for him. That doesn’t stop Brad from trying to get Lucas to join him at a seminar after learning Lucas won’t have to cover at work after all. Lucas says he’d just as soon have a quiet night at home with their son and learn something from that. Brad reluctantly agrees. 

    Meanwhile, Sam McCall (Kelly Monaco) is asked by Shiloh to use her investigative skills to help find Kristina Davis (Lexi Ainsworth) after learning that, if she was kidnapped on Sonny Corinthos’ (Maurice Bernard) orders, she could be anywhere. Sam at first thinks he’s going to ask her to run a con on Jason Morgan (Steve Burton) to get answers, but agrees to do what she can after learning he just wants her to do some digging. 

    As for Sonny, he and Jason have a mini-confrontation with Margaux Dawson (Elizabeth Henderickson). During the course of their discussion, she quotes Shiloh, which very much disturbs Sonny. He shares the quoting thing with Jason, as he’s been reading Shiloh’s book on Neil Byrnes orders, which worries them both more. If she’s on his side to that level, it’s going to make their lives a lot harder. Sonny gets even more disturbed when he learns from Michael Corinthos (Chad Duell) that Willow Tait (Katelyn MacMullen) has said anyone who is about to go through with that ceremony has shared sensitive intel on themselves and/or someone close to them. 

    As for Willow, she is more in than ever on trying to help, despite Michael trying to keep her out of an “alleged kidnapping”. And again, we get a kick out of how Michael and the others sometimes casually throw out “alleged” and hint at Sonny’s real work.
